**Ticket: Reminder job failing — expired credentials**

The Meadowline clinic appointment reminder job has failed its last three runs. Logs show the Pulsecourier notification service rejecting requests with an authentication error; the old credential expired over the weekend. A replacement has been issued and the job config should be updated before tonight's batch. The new key for the Pulsecourier internal API is provided below.

app token of tagug-hahaf = kto2_9v

Hi — quick handover for the new starters. Over the Midwinter break, the Aldbury site runs reduced hours: doors open 09:00–15:00 only, and the café stays shut. Post still arrives daily, so someone needs to clear the mailroom each morning. Main entrance is locked throughout, so everyone comes in via the side door using the code below.

staff pass of badup-kawig = bdg-TYN-3

# Profile Store Sharding: Limits

The Ondrell user-profile store is sharded by account hash. Contractors: do not change shard count without a migration plan. Each shard has hard ceilings on row count and write throughput; exceeding them triggers automatic write rejection, not queuing. Rebalancing is manual and slow, so size new tenants against the limits first. The current per-shard quotas are listed below.

constants for yaduf-fahag:
BUDGETS = {
    "kelix": 528,
    "briwyn": 734,
}

Subject: Harlock Plant Capacity Decision

Team,

After reviewing utilization data, we will expand the Harlock plant's second line rather than commission a new site at Dreyfield. Capex is lower, lead time is six months shorter, and existing staff can cover the added shifts with modest hiring. Branch managers should plan order commitments assuming full second-line output from Q2 onward. Maintenance windows will tighten during the retrofit, so flag any large orders early. The broader strategic context is summarized below.

internal memo for kafof-tadup: Headcount on the Juleth team goes from 44 to 91 by the end of May. Gross margin on Juleth came in at 20 percent against a plan of 64 percent.